How do you charge for Architectural Photography?
I have the opportunity to do some freelance architectural photography, but I have no idea what to charge my client! The last time I did freelance work, I was on a photography internship that paid $12/hr. I’d hope to be paid quite a bit more now that I actually have a degree…
Here are the parameters:
- Exterior and interior photos of a small apartment complex
- I will provide edited images and contact sheets
- They will print their own brochures, use on web, etc…
- I have a BFA in photography. I’d like to think I know what I’m doing. (I have no problem pricing fine art photos)
- I’m shooting with a Canon Digital Rebel XTi
- It should only take me a few hours.
Should I price hourly? A flat fee?
Any suggestions are appreciated!
A low budget day rate for corporate work in the UK would be around £800 with that rising to about 2k depending on the company etc.
This would include supply of the shots and usage rights.
So 2-3 days work (shooting and editing etc) would give you around £2400 pounds. (got only knows what that is in USD).
If you price hourly then ensure you take into account all the work and you can either build in the usage license or list that separately.jj
